Reading booth
The Reading Booth is a project by the Altice Foundation, part of its Social Responsibility Program.
This project was inspired by a movement that began in a small English village, Westbury-sub-Mendip, where residents transformed their phone booths into little libraries, creating a book exchange system around them.
“Take, donate, read, return“ is the main motto of this reading initiative. Anyone can step into the booth, take a book to read, and later return it. They can also donate their own books for others to enjoy.
The Técnico Library, supported by a network of volunteers, embraces its social and cultural role in promoting reading within the IST community.
